So what can we do about our bad postures resulting from working from home? It’s hard to keep a neutral back and a lifted chin if you have your laptop placed on a table all day long. What you need to do is to elevate your computer screen a few inches above your eye level to achieve the perfect posture. Laptop stands offer a practical solution to this problem to promote healthy posture and enhance the working-from-home experience. 1. Nexstand K2 Ergonomic Laptop Stand 

  • Price: £25
  • Rating: 5 out of 5 stars
Nexstand K2 Ergonomic Laptop Stand    This stand goes above and beyond the call of duty with its lightweight, yet sturdy performance. At just 234 grams, the Nexstand K2 laptop stand can securely hold up to 9 kilograms of weight. It’s also designed with a claw-like grip that ensures your computer is safely tucked and won’t slip no matter what. In terms of keeping a good posture while working or using your laptop, this stand comes with eight height settings that adapt freely to different eye levels for different users. That being said, portability is another attribute offered by this laptop stand as it can easily be folded away and comes with a fabric carry pouch to easily carry it around.

3. Urmust

  • Price: £17.37
  • Rating: 4 out of 5 Stars
Urmust stands are perfect for makeshift home offices where space may be a luxury. One of the most close-packed stands at only 28.5cm long, the Urmust delivers utmost functionality in small working environments. Urmust stands for makeshift home offices The stand comes with adjustable joints that rotate from 0 to 90 degrees, which is perfect for all types of user heights and workflows. With hefty rubber handles to keep your computer in place, this stand’s aluminium design can carry laptops that are up to 4 kg of weight. The Urmust utilizes airflow outlets at the bottom of the stand holder to prevent your laptop from overheating.

5. Desktop Innovations Acrylic Angled Stand

  • Price: £55.61
  • Rating: 3 out of 5 Stars
Good aesthetics is the main feature of the Desktop Innovations Acrylic Angled Stand. This laptop stand comes with a minimalist glass effect with different gradient colours, making this unit the best-looking single-component laptop stand you can buy for under £60. When tested on a 13in MacBooks Pro, the keyboard cables had enough space to comfortably go through the hole at the back of the stand. The stand also comes with a void space right below where you are supposed to place your device. This storage space comes in handy to declutter your work area and tidy up the cables around your PC. However, the only downside is that the Desktop Innovations stand does not have an adjustable height. It may be perfect for users at a height of around 170 cm, but this might not be the case for other users with different heights.
